Visit to VNMHA for on-site training on surface meteorological observation (2022)

From 12 to 16 December 2022, a technical expert from WMO/RIC Tsukuba and one from JMA headquarters paid a visit to the Vietnam Meteorological and Hydrological Administration (VNMHA) to provide on-site training on surface meteorological observation as part of the Project for Strengthening Capacity in Weather Forecasting and Flood Early Warning System by the Japan International Cooperation Agency (JICA). This followed a period of VNMHA training held at WMO/RIC Tsukuba in July 2019.

The visitors gave presentations on subjects including traceability, meteorological instrument maintenance and quality control of surface observation data at JMA, with online contribution from JMA expert in Japan.

Trainees both from VNMHA headquarters and regional offices were hosted to promote wider expertise in surface meteorological observation. The experts also visited VNMHA's calibration laboratory and held discussions with staff there.

The training is considered to have contributed to the mutual development of meteorological services provided by VNMHA and JMA.
